Why Is My Pool Cloudy? Causes and Fixes for DMV Homeowners


Cloudy pool water is the most common complaint we hear from pool owners across Virginia, Maryland, and DC — and it appears more often than you might expect, even in well-maintained pools. The water doesn't need to look like pea soup to be a problem. Even a slight haziness that prevents you from seeing the bottom clearly is a sign something is off, and it's usually something fixable.
The tricky part is that several different problems can produce the same cloudy appearance. Add the wrong chemical for the wrong cause and you may make it worse, or waste money on a treatment that doesn't address the actual issue. Here's how to diagnose what's actually happening and correct it efficiently.
The Three Main Causes of Cloudy Pool Water
Virtually every case of cloudy pool water traces back to one of three categories: chemistry imbalance, filtration problems, or environmental factors. Understanding which one you're dealing with tells you where to start.
1. Chemistry Imbalance
This is the most common cause. When pH, total alkalinity, calcium hardness, or chlorine levels drift out of their target ranges, they create conditions that interfere with water clarity. The most frequent culprits:
- High pH: Above 7.8, calcium carbonate (the same compound that causes scale) precipitates out of solution as microscopic crystals, creating a milky haze. This is very common in DMV pools in hot weather, especially when calcium hardness and alkalinity are already elevated.
- High total alkalinity: Often elevated together with high pH, high alkalinity keeps the water resistant to pH corrections and contributes to the same carbonate precipitation haziness.
- High calcium hardness: Combined with high pH, elevated calcium (above ~350 ppm) increases the likelihood of calcium carbonate precipitation. DMV tap water already runs moderately hard in most jurisdictions.
- Low or depleted chlorine: Without adequate chlorine, bacteria and organic contaminants accumulate in the water column, creating a hazy, sometimes mildly odorous cloudiness. This often develops after heavy rain, following a pool party, or after an unusually hot week.
- High chloramines (combined chlorine): Chloramines form when chlorine reacts with ammonia from sweat, sunscreen, and urine. A pool that smells strongly of chlorine is actually a pool with too many chloramines, not too much chlorine — and those chloramines cause cloudiness as well.
2. Filtration Problems
A filter that isn't running long enough, is past its service life, or is partially clogged won't remove the fine particles that cause cloudiness. Cloudy water that can't be resolved by chemistry alone almost always has a filtration component.
- Insufficient run time: Most residential pools need 8–12 hours of pump operation per day in summer to maintain clarity. Running the pump for only 6 hours during a hot July week is often enough to cause noticeable haziness.
- Clogged or worn filter media: Sand filters need backwashing when pressure rises 8–10 psi above the clean baseline. Cartridge filters need cleaning and eventual replacement — a cartridge that's been in service for three or four seasons may simply no longer filter effectively.
- Low flow rate: If the pump is working but water isn't moving briskly through the return jets, there may be a clog in the basket, a failing impeller, or an air leak in the suction line reducing flow.
3. Environmental Factors
Sometimes cloudiness hits even a well-maintained pool because of what's coming in from outside.
- Heavy rain: A major storm can dump a significant volume of untreated water into the pool, diluting chemical levels and introducing organic load — all at once.
- High bather load: A pool party with 20 people introduces significant amounts of ammonia (from perspiration), sunscreen, and oils. Chlorine demand spikes dramatically, and if the system can't keep up, cloudiness follows within hours.
- Pollen season: In Virginia and Maryland, spring oak and pine pollen falls in massive quantities and collects on pool surfaces and in the water. Fine pollen particles can slip past lower-efficiency filtration or overload a dirty filter, contributing to that characteristic hazy-yellow spring cloudiness.
- Construction dust or fill water: New fill water and dust from nearby construction can introduce fine particles and chemistry-altering minerals in significant concentrations.
How to Diagnose Your Specific Case
Start with a complete water test. Do not add any chemicals until you know your actual numbers. Treating blindly is the most common way a fixable cloudiness problem becomes a multi-day correction project.
Test for:
- Free chlorine (target: 2–4 ppm)
- Combined chlorine / chloramines (should be below 0.5 ppm; ideally near zero)
- pH (target: 7.4–7.6)
- Total alkalinity (target: 80–120 ppm)
- Calcium hardness (target: 200–350 ppm)
- Cyanuric acid / stabilizer (target: 30–50 ppm for outdoor pools)
With these numbers in hand, you can identify exactly which parameter is out of range and correct accordingly. If the numbers look fine but the water is still cloudy, the issue is almost certainly filtration-related.
The Fix: Chemistry First, Then Filter
High pH / High Alkalinity (the most common scenario)
Add a pH decreaser (muriatic acid or sodium bisulfate) to bring pH back to 7.4–7.6. If alkalinity is also high, lower it gradually over several days with incremental acid additions rather than one large dose. Once chemistry is in range, most carbonate-precipitation cloudiness clears within 24–48 hours if the filter is running correctly.
Low or Depleted Chlorine / Chloramines
If free chlorine is low, raise it back into range first and follow the product label if shock treatment is needed. If combined chlorine is elevated, breakpoint chlorination is usually the fix; some non-chlorine oxidizers can help with swimmer waste, but they do not replace sanitizer. Run the pump overnight after treatment and retest the next morning.
Filtration-Only Cloudiness
If chemistry is balanced and the water is still cloudy, start by cleaning or backwashing the filter, emptying baskets, and extending pump run time. If the haze is from very fine suspended particles, a clarifier can help by coagulating them into larger clumps the filter can capture. Follow the label dosing and give the system 24-48 hours to work before deciding the filter media needs deeper service or replacement.
Pollen Cloudiness
Skim and vacuum as much surface debris as possible first. Pollen season cloudiness responds well to a clarifier; some pollen is fine enough to bypass weaker filtration or overwhelm a dirty filter, so a pool sock over the skimmer basket can help catch debris before it reaches the system.
How Long Does It Take to Clear Cloudy Water?
With the correct diagnosis and treatment:
- Chemistry-caused cloudiness: Usually clears within 24–48 hours once parameters are corrected, assuming the filter is running properly.
- Filtration-related cloudiness: 24–72 hours after cleaning the filter and adding a clarifier, given balanced chemistry.
- Post-party or post-storm cloudiness: Usually 24–48 hours after the right chemistry correction and continuous pump operation.
- Persistent haziness that won't resolve: This typically indicates a combination of issues — a chemistry problem that hasn't been fully corrected, combined with a filter that needs cleaning or replacement. Preventing Cloudy Water Going Forward
Most cloudy water episodes are predictable and preventable with a consistent routine:
- Test the water twice a week in summer (once a week in cooler shoulder months).
- Run the pump at least 8–10 hours daily in summer, increasing in hot weeks.
- Retest after heavy rain or a large pool party, and shock only if free chlorine has dropped or combined chlorine has risen.
- Backwash or clean the filter regularly — don't wait until flow is noticeably reduced.

Frequently Asked Questions
Is cloudy pool water safe to swim in?
It depends on the cause. Mildly cloudy water from high pH or a chemistry imbalance is generally not immediately dangerous but is not ideal — you're swimming in a pool that isn't operating correctly. Water that's cloudy from low chlorine or high bacteria load is a genuine health concern. As a rule: if you can't clearly see the main drain at the deepest point of the pool, don’t swim until it’s been cleared.
Why does my pool get cloudy after rain?
Rain adds large volumes of fresh water quickly, which dilutes chlorine and can shift water balance. It also introduces organics and debris from the environment. After any significant rain event, test free chlorine, pH, and alkalinity, then rebalance based on those numbers rather than treating by habit.
Does adding more chlorine always fix cloudy water?
No, and this is a very common mistake. If the cloudiness is caused by high pH or calcium precipitation, adding more sanitizer alone won't solve it, and some calcium-based shock products can make the haze worse. Always test first and address the actual out-of-range parameter. Adding chemicals without knowing your numbers is one of the most reliable ways to extend a cloudiness problem.
What does a flocculant do versus a clarifier?
Both coagulate fine particles, but they work differently. A clarifier creates smaller particle clusters the filter can capture — the filter removes them while running. A flocculant creates larger, heavier clumps that sink to the floor of the pool; you then vacuum them to waste. Flocculants work faster for severe cloudiness but require vacuuming; clarifiers are simpler to use for routine haziness.
My water is cloudy but all the chemistry is perfect — what now?
Almost certainly filtration. Check filter pressure, clean or backwash the filter, and confirm the pump is moving water at its normal rate. If fine particles are still suspended, a clarifier may help. If the filter media is old or the cartridge is worn out, replacing it will often clear persistent cloudiness that chemistry can’t resolve.
